The creation of quantum hardware stands for a critical basis for progressing computational capabilities beyond the limits of traditional silicon-based systems. These sophisticated devices demand accurate engineering to preserve the fragile quantum states required for computation, often running at temperatures near zero and requiring isolation from electro-magnetic disturbance. The manufacturing procedure includes innovative techniques borrowed from semiconductor manufacture, superconductor technology, and accuracy optics, leading to systems that represent the pinnacle of contemporary design success. Financial support in quantum hardware growth has attracted substantial financing from both federal agencies and individual backers, acknowledging the critical value of maintaining technological leadership in this emerging area. The progression from laboratory prototypes to market-ready quantum processors like the IBM Heron growth requires overcoming various technological obstacles, such as improving qubit stability, lowering fault rates, and creating further efficient control systems.

Quantum annealing offers a specialised methodology to resolving optimisation problems by simulating natural procedures that find minimal power states in physical systems. This methodology shows particularly efficient for resolving complex organizing, directing, and asset assignment tests that companies encounter daily. Unlike conventional computational techniques that explore remedies sequentially, quantum annealing systems can explore several potential remedies simultaneously, significantly reducing the duration needed to determine optimal results. The innovation has actually found real-world applications in fields such as traffic flow optimisation, financial risk assessment, and manufacturing process improvement. For example, the D-Wave Quantum Annealing development shows significant improvements in operational effectiveness and expense decrease across various applications.
